Expanded FunctionsDental Assistant-Hudson Community Schools


General Description:

The Expanded Function Dental Assistants are responsible for providing hands-on support to Dentists and completing prep work so they can more efficiently care for patients.

At Premier Community Healthcare our Dental Assistant duties include providing advanced chairside assistance during restorative procedures with a knowledge of tooth nomenclature (amalgam, composite fillings) & oral surgeries. Also, includes taking x-rays, tray set-ups, instrument sterilization, patient referrals, patient education, documentation, and providing excellent service to patients.


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

• Work collaboratively with the dentist for the coordination of quality dental care to the clinic's patients.

• Establish reason for visit and instruct patient on preparation for dentist's examination.

• Stock and prepare operatory according to Standard Operating Procedures.

• Assist with various prosthetic and restorative procedures to include impressions, evacuation, retraction, cementation and homeostasis.

• Assist with mixing various types of materials; dispense, set-up.

• Obtain appropriate x-rays and digital scans following safety protocols.

• Assure completion of Patient Consent forms prior to start of procedure.

• Track lab cases and processes paperwork for accounting.

• Review patient charts for completeness, as well as order processing for referrals, x-rays, etc.

• Inform scheduled patients of any delays due to unforeseen delays, emergencies and schedule backup.

• Assist chair side during administration of nitrous oxide.

• Provide education and counsel in oral hygiene for patients in the clinic and Mobile Unit school-based programs.

• Assists in implementing and monitoring the patient infection control program for the clinic, including ensuring the integrity of sterile packaging, sterilizing instruments/equipment, and cleaning autoclaves and operatories.

• Ensure confidentiality and HIPAA compliance at all times.

• Keep other care team members informed when situations occur that disrupt timely patient flow through site.

• Adhere to patient care needs and the core values of Premier Community HealthCare to a provide best-in-class patient experience.

• Work towards attaining department goals and drive Quality Improvement / Quality Assurance (QI/QA)

• Other duties as assigned


Certified to monitor Nitrous Oxide/Oxygen Analgesia:

Monitors nitrous oxide inhalation analgesia under the direct supervision of a dentist who is permitted by rule to use general anesthesia, conscious sedation, pediatric conscious sedation, or nitrous-oxide inhalation analgesia, while rendering dental services allowed by Chapter 466, F.S., and under the following conditions:

a) Satisfactory completion of no less than a two-day course of training as described in the American Dental Association’s “Guidelines for Teaching and Comprehensive Control of Pain and Anxiety in Dentistry” or its equivalent; and

b) Maintenance of competency in cardiopulmonary resuscitation evidenced by certification in an American Heart Association or American Red Cross or equivalent Agency sponsored cardiopulmonary resuscitation course at the bases life support level to include one man CPR, or two-man CPR, infant resuscitation and obstructed airway, with a periodic update not to exceed two years.

Qualifications:

• High school diploma or general education degree (GED) required

• Certification as an Expanded Function Dental Assistant in the State of Florida

• Graduate of a Dental Assisting program accredited by the American Dental Association’s Commission on Dental Accreditation, or a course or program approved by the Florida Board of Dentistry for the purpose of providing expanded duty training.

• Certification to monitor Nitrous Oxide/Oxygen Analgesia preferred.

• Current BLS certificate
